About
Figma is a browser-based UI and UX design and prototyping tool that allows users to create, share, and test interface designs, prototypes, and design systems.
It offers real-time multiplayer editing with live cursors and commenting, vector-based design tools, reusable components and shared libraries, built-in interactive prototyping, version history, auto layout for responsive design, and an online whiteboarding tool called FigJam.
Genially is a no-code platform for creating interactive and animated content, including presentations, infographics, quizzes, videos, and learning materials.
It provides interactive widgets, animations, AI-assisted content creation, real-time collaboration through shared workspaces, comments, role-based permissions, and built-in analytics.
